About this property

9 High Street, Kenton, Exeter, Teignbridge, Devon, EX6 8ND is a mid-terrace house on High Street in Exeter, Devon. Stede's estimated value for September 2026 is £185,000. The likely range is £181,000 to £189,000. It is the average of 2 independent methods that re-index recorded sale prices to today. The confidence score is 69 out of 100 (medium), based on how recent the most recent recorded sale is.

It last sold in June 2018 for £147,000. It has 3 sales on record, the earliest in 1999. The current estimate is 26% higher than that price. The current owner has held it for about 8 years.

Its EPC energy-efficiency rating is band D (65 out of 100), with a potential of band C (70) after the recommended improvements. The certificate records a total floor area of 45 m² (484 sq ft). It was lodged in December 2009.
